Analysis

In 2019, raised blood pressure (sbp>=140 or dbp>=90) in Sweden stood at 29.32. That is the lowest value across all 30 years on record.

The figure is down 2.7% on the previous year and down 20.9% over ten years.

Over the whole period, raised blood pressure (sbp>=140 or dbp>=90) in Sweden peaked at 42.98 in 1990 and was at its lowest, 29.32, in 2019.

Sweden ranks 106th of 194 countries on this measure, in the middle of the range.

The long-run direction has been consistently falling across the 30 years of available data.

Raised blood pressure (SBP>=140 OR DBP>=90) in Sweden, year by year

Annual values for Raised blood pressure (SBP>=140 OR DBP>=90) (crude estimate) in Sweden, 1990 to 2019.
Year Value Change
1990 42.98
1991 42.89 -0.2%
1992 42.79 -0.2%
1993 42.66 -0.3%
1994 42.52 -0.3%
1995 42.35 -0.4%
1996 42.14 -0.5%
1997 41.92 -0.5%
1998 41.69 -0.5%
1999 41.48 -0.5%
2000 41.26 -0.5%
2001 40.95 -0.7%
2002 40.62 -0.8%
2003 40.25 -0.9%
2004 39.83 -1.1%
2005 39.36 -1.2%
2006 38.81 -1.4%
2007 38.23 -1.5%
2008 37.65 -1.5%
2009 37.04 -1.6%
2010 36.39 -1.8%
2011 35.65 -2.0%
2012 34.87 -2.2%
2013 34.06 -2.3%
2014 33.24 -2.4%
2015 32.44 -2.4%
2016 31.66 -2.4%
2017 30.9 -2.4%
2018 30.12 -2.5%
2019 29.32 -2.7%
